What You'll Do



As a Care Leader, you will:

Lead and support your team to deliver exceptional care. Oversee medication administration and ensure accurate record-keeping. Provide first aid and respond to emergencies. Supervise and mentor care staff, ensuring quality and compliance. Maintain up-to-date care plans and liaise with families and health professionals. Ensure safety, security, and safeguarding protocols are followed. Deliver thorough handovers and ensure continuity of care.
